VISION
To maintain the status of the Philippines as the major provider of qualified and competent seafarers in the world maritime labor market
MISSION
To ensure quality education and training for Filipino seafarers and develop a seafaring workforce who are duly certificated, globally competent and compliant to national and international standards and thus aid the country's maritime sector and industry
